Topps Secures Extended Partnership with Formula 1 for Trading Cards and Stickers

Formula 1 has reaffirmed its commitment to Topps, a Fanatics-owned company, by renewing an exclusive trading card and sticker partnership for multiple years. This agreement ensures that Topps remains the official licensee for the globally acclaimed racing series.

Since acquiring the rights in 2020, Topps has been at the forefront of creating trading card and sticker collections for the F1, F2, and F3 series. The renewed partnership includes plans for Topps to be present at various Grands Prix events throughout the 2024 FIA Formula One World Championship, starting with the Austrian Grand Prix in June, where exclusive cards will be available on-site.

Emily Prazer, Chief Commercial Officer for F1, expressed excitement over the continuation of the partnership, highlighting the role of creative allies like Topps in reaching new and diverse audiences. Kelvin Smith, Senior Vice President of Global Licensing and Partner Development at Fanatics Collectibles, echoed this sentiment, emphasizing the collaboration's success in bringing fans closer to their favorite teams and drivers. He anticipates further enriching the collector's experience with unique products and memorable programs.

Details regarding the duration of the renewed partnership have not been disclosed yet.
